計算機科學的奠基人是誰

圖靈。

總的來説,計算機科學理論的奠基人是圖靈。

圖靈是現代計算機設計思想的創始人,1936年,圖靈向倫敦權威的數學雜誌投了一篇論文,題為《論數字計算在決斷難題中的應用》。在這篇開創性的論文中,圖靈給“可計算性”下了一個嚴格的數學定義,並提出著名的“圖靈機”(Turing Machine)的設想。“圖靈機”不是一種具體的機器,而是一種思想模型,這一理論奠定了整個現代計算機的理論基礎。

1945年,以馮·諾依曼為核心的ENIAC機研製組發表了一個全新的"存儲程序通用電子計算機方案"--EDVAC(Electronic Discrete Variable AutomaticCompUter的縮寫). EDVAC方案明確奠定了新機器由五個部分組成,包括:運算器、邏輯控制裝置、存儲器、輸入和輸出設備,並描述了這五部分的職能和相互關係.EDVAC機還有兩個非常重大的改進,即:(1)採用了二進制,不但數據採用二進制,指令也採用二進制;(2建立了存儲程序,指令和數據便可一起放在存儲器裏,並作同樣處理.簡化了計算機的結構,大大提高了計算機的速度。1946年7,8月間,馮·諾依曼和戈爾德斯廷、勃克斯在EDVAC方案的基礎上,為普林斯頓大學高級研究所研製IAS計算機時,又提出了一個更加完善的設計報告《電子計算機邏輯設計初探》.以上兩份既有理論又有具體設計的文件,首次在全世界掀起了一股"計算機熱",它們的綜合設計思想,便是著名的"馮·諾依曼機",其中心就是有存儲程序原則--指令和數據一起存儲.這個概念被譽為‘計算機發展史上的一個里程碑".

計算機科學的奠基人是誰

阿蘭·圖靈,全名阿蘭·麥席森·圖靈,被譽為“計算機科學之父”和“人工智能之父”。圖靈本人是個數學家、密碼學家,是現代計算機邏輯結構的奠基者。

1936年,圖靈向倫敦權威的數學雜誌投了一篇論文,題為“論數字計算在決斷難題中的應用”。在這篇論文中,圖靈給“可計算性”下了一個嚴格的數學定義,並提出著名的“圖靈機”(TuringMachine)的設想。所謂圖靈機其實就是完完全全的理論模型,計算機從一個無限長的紙帶中依次讀取信息並執行命令,説白了就是依次的讀取0和1(其實當時圖靈説的是有各種顏色的方塊,可見當時圖靈的設想並不是純二進制的)。而這些0和1就代表了每一個最簡單的步驟,按照這些步驟就能模擬人類的最基本思維,實現簡單的指令。與當時的計算機不同,圖靈機是一個通用的模型,不針對任何具體問題,也就是一種適用於絕大部分問題的通用計算機邏輯模型。

1939年世界上的第一台電子計算機ABC問世,第一次讓圖靈機成為現實,而之後的計算機上果真出現了紙帶這樣的設備(當然,不是圖形設想的那種無限長紙帶,那是不可能的)。

其實圖靈機的設想最重要的就是指明瞭計算機要如何“思維”,圖靈機的思維方式其實和現代計算機的工作方式是基本相同的。馮·諾依曼原理雖然統一了計算機的軟硬件系統,但是最重要的一點就是計算機在邏輯上如何運作並沒有説明;而這正好是圖靈機的內涵。可以認為圖靈機的構想是計算機科學的起點,而馮·諾依曼原理則是計算機工程的重點。

不過對於我們現代人來説,與圖靈最出名的兩個東西是圖靈獎和圖靈測試。所謂圖靈測試就是當時圖靈提出的檢驗計算機是否有“智能”的方法。具體來説就是由人類主考官分別向一個計算機測試者和人類測試者提出問題,如果主考官不能在若干次問題後判斷出哪個是人類,就説明這個計算機是有“智能”的。因此圖靈也被稱為“人工智能之父”。

圖靈獎則是由美國計算機協會創立的一個獎項授予在計算機技術領域做出突出貢獻的個人,而這些貢獻必須對計算機業有長遠而重要的影響,獎金為25萬美元,由Google和Intel贊助。被譽為計算機領域的諾貝爾獎。